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PM2PP3PP5

The NM_006383.4(CIB2):​c.297C>G​(p.Cys99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. C99R) has been classified as Uncertain significance.

Genes affected
CIB2 (HGNC:24579): (calcium and integrin binding family member 2) The protein encoded by this gene is similar to that of KIP/CIB, calcineurin B, and calmodulin. The encoded protein is a calcium-binding regulatory protein that interacts with DNA-dependent protein kinase catalytic subunits (DNA-PKcs), and it is involved in photoreceptor cell maintenance. Mutations in this gene cause deafness, autosomal recessive, 48 (DFNB48), and also Usher syndrome 1J (USH1J). Alternative splicing results in multiple transcript variants.
